Although the rdp->rcu_cpu_has_work field is accessed only by the
corresponding CPU, it can be accessed by both interrupt handlers via
invoke_rcu_core_kthread() and at task level via rcu_cpu_kthread().
This means that we need this_cpu_read() rather than __this_cpu_read(),
this_cpu_write() rather than __this_cpu_write(), and READ_ONCE()
rather than plain C-language loads.  The exception is the boot-time
rcu_spawn_core_kthreads(), which cannot race with kthreads that have
not yet been spawned.

This commit therefore makes it so.

KCSAN located this issue.
